Nova Blocks

Nova Blocks is a WordPress component with 3 published CVE records in this archive. The latest tracked vulnerability was published Jan 23, 2026; the highest CVE/CNA score is 6.5.

Plugin slug: nova-blocks

CVE-2026-24528: Nova Blocks: Cross-site scripting

Nova Blocks is affected by cross-site scripting. Exposure depends on how the affected operation is made reachable by the site. Injected script can execute in the affected site's origin when the vulnerable output is viewed.
